How to Sell ApeCoin Safely
ApeCoin ($APE) is a popular ERC-20 token that has attracted significant attention within the cryptocurrency community. As the native token of the Bored Ape Yacht Club (BAYC), it has gained widespread recognition and has become one of the most sought-after digital assets in the market. Individuals seeking to profit from their ApeCoin holdings may wish to consider selling them. This comprehensive guide will provide detailed instructions on how to sell ApeCoin safely, ensuring a secure and efficient process.
1. Choose a Reputable Cryptocurrency Exchange
The first step in selling ApeCoin is to select a reputable and secure cryptocurrency exchange that supports ApeCoin trading. Several reputable exchanges are available, each offering a unique set of features and services. Consider factors such as trading volume, security measures, transaction fees, and customer support when making your choice. Some of the leading cryptocurrency exchanges that offer ApeCoin trading include:
- Binance: One of the largest and most well-known cryptocurrency exchanges in the world, Binance offers high trading volume and liquidity, competitive fees, and a user-friendly interface.
- Coinbase: Another highly reputable exchange, Coinbase is known for its beginner-friendliness, strong security measures, and wide range of supported cryptocurrencies.
- Kraken: A long-standing and respected exchange, Kraken is renowned for its high security standards, low trading fees, and advanced trading tools.
2. Create an Account on the Exchange
Once you have chosen an exchange, you will need to create an account. This typically involves providing personal information such as your name, email address, and phone number. Some exchanges may also require you to complete identity verification procedures. Follow the exchange's instructions carefully to ensure a smooth account creation process.
3. Fund Your Account (Optional)
If you do not already have funds in your exchange account, you will need to deposit funds to cover the transaction fees associated with selling ApeCoin. Various methods of funding are supported by different exchanges, such as bank transfers, credit card payments, and cryptocurrency deposits. Choose the option that suits your needs and follow the exchange's instructions to deposit funds safely.
4. Place a Sell Order
With your account funded and ApeCoin deposited, you can now place a sell order. Navigate to the exchange's trading platform and locate the ApeCoin trading pair. Determine the desired selling price and the amount of ApeCoin you wish to sell. Specify whether you want a limit order (sell at a specific price or better) or a market order (sell at the current market price). Carefully review your order details before submitting it.
5. Monitor the Order Status
Once you have placed a sell order, monitor its status to ensure that it is executed successfully. The order status can be viewed in the exchange's trading history or order book. If the order is not executed immediately, it may remain active until the desired price is reached or the order is canceled.
6. Withdraw Funds (Optional)
After your ApeCoin has been sold, you may wish to withdraw the proceeds to your bank account or another cryptocurrency wallet. Navigate to the exchange's withdrawal page and select the desired withdrawal method. Provide the necessary information and follow the exchange's instructions to complete the withdrawal process.
7. Secure Your Funds
Once you have withdrawn your funds, ensure that they are securely stored. Consider using a hardware wallet or a reputable cryptocurrency wallet with strong security features. Hardware wallets offer the highest level of security by storing your private keys offline. Cryptocurrency wallets provide convenience but may be more susceptible to online threats. Choose a wallet that meets your security requirements and manage your funds wisely.
